While 5G networks start to roll out in advanced markets like South Korea, the US, the UK, and Germany, other countries' telecoms are waiting for their chance to buy spectrum and get their own networks up and running.
News about their upcoming auctions and the network rollouts to follow is likely to have major implications for companies looking to do business related to those deployments, as well as for 5G activities in other markets.
Here's what's happening in Brazil and India:
Nokia expects Brazil's 5G auction next year to be among the largest — if not the largest — spectrum sales ever, according to Reuters.
Anatel, the Brazilian telecommunications regulator, is organizing the country's first 5G spectrum auction, set for March 2020.
